Where is Scoglitti?
Where is Scoglitti located?
Scoglitti, Scoglitti, Italy (approx. 36.89212°, 14.431656°)
Where is Scoglitti on the map?
Scoglitti - Agrigento
Scoglitti - Catania Airport
Scoglitti - Catania
Scoglitti - Malta
Scoglitti - Licata
Scoglitti - Modica
Scoglitti - Gela
Scoglitti - Marzamemi
Scoglitti - Pozzallo
Scoglitti - Palermo
Scoglitti - Noto
Scoglitti - Palermo Airport
Scoglitti - Ragusa Ibla
Scoglitti - Ragusa
Scoglitti - Sicily
Scoglitti - Syracuse
Scoglitti - Taormina
{"latitude":36.89212,"longitude":14.431656,"title":"Scoglitti"}